Visual studio 2015 当我升级到Visual Studio Enterparise 2015更新2时,无状态参与者消失了

Visual studio 2015 当我升级到Visual Studio Enterparise 2015更新2时,无状态参与者消失了,visual-studio-2015,azure-service-fabric,Visual Studio 2015,Azure Service Fabric,昨晚我升级到Visual Studio Enterprise 2015 Update 2。今天早上,当我打开一个现有的Azure Service Fabric项目时,我发现了很多关于无状态参与者消失的错误。文档中说明它应该位于Microsoft.ServiceFabric.Actors中,但与图中所示不同: 知道无状态actor发生了什么吗?在GA版本中,actor API已经简化了-没有单独的无状态和有状态actor类,只有actor 更多信息,请参见不再有状态/无状态的参与者项目模板。对于

昨晚我升级到Visual Studio Enterprise 2015 Update 2。今天早上,当我打开一个现有的Azure Service Fabric项目时,我发现了很多关于
无状态参与者消失的错误。文档中说明它应该位于Microsoft.ServiceFabric.Actors中,但与图中所示不同:


知道无状态actor发生了什么吗?

在GA版本中,actor API已经简化了-没有单独的无状态和有状态actor类,只有actor


更多信息,请参见

不再有状态/无状态的参与者项目模板。对于有状态的参与者,您需要像以下那样对其进行注释/修饰:

[StatePersistence(StatePersistence.Persisted)]
internal class MyActor : Actor, IMyActor
{

...

}
有状态的参与者位于可靠服务之上,因此您可以获得可靠性/持久性的好处。服务结构API的这种简化确实有帮助 了解各种编程模型